Life Extension Strategies for Aging Industrial Boilers Aging industrial boilers, vital components in many industrial processes, face a constant challenge: maintaining operational efficiency and safety while minimizing costly repairs and replacements. Life extension strategies are crucial for maximizing their lifespan and return on investment. These strategies involve a multifaceted approach encompassing preventative maintenance, proactive repairs, and intelligent upgrades. Preventative Maintenance: A robust preventative maintenance (PM) program is the cornerstone of any life extension strategy. This involves a scheduled regimen of inspections, cleaning, and minor repairs designed to prevent major failures. Key aspects include: Regular Inspections: Thorough visual inspections, including internal examinations using borescopes, identify potential problems early. This helps detect issues like corrosion, erosion, scaling, and tube leaks before they escalate. Cleaning: Regular cleaning removes deposits and buildup (scale, soot, etc.) that reduce efficiency and accelerate deterioration. This includes cleaning of fire tubes, water tubes, economizers, and air preheaters. Chemical Treatment: Water treatment programs are critical to prevent corrosion and scaling within the boiler system. Proper water chemistry ensures efficient heat transfer and protects boiler components. Lubrication: Regular lubrication of moving parts, such as pumps and fans, prevents premature wear and tear.
